Don't do it! Don't do it!

The D3 ECM is a waste of several hundred dollars!


It's much cheaper to install the stage 1 and stage 2 together, then find yourself a good engine tuning shop to dyno tune the car. You get almost twice the horsepower over the ECM module and a good tuner can better setup your hand-built motor for optimum performance for less $$ as opposed to the D3 stock tune.

Just read your comments about D3 modifications. Thanks for the valuable info. I have a 2006 XLR-V with a Volant CAI & Corsa exhaust. My question is how much performance will the D3 stage 2 "Y" manifold add to the engine?

It'll breathe a little better but the primary restriction is at the throttle body. Without a tune you probably won't feel the difference. The supercharger whine will be a little louder, but that's about it without a tune.

My question is will it fit with the Volant CAI? The D3 Stage 2 is a 4" tube so you'll have to create an adapter to go from the smaller Volant pipe to the larger D3 connection.
